Fiorentina: Poor Season
After a few years in the doldrums, Fiorentina won hearts and minds with some exciting and occasionally winning football under Vincenzo Italiano. Although they were gloriously inconsistent last season, they staggered back into Europe and played some thrilling football at times. Even the loss of Dusan Vlahovic to Juventus back in January did not cause the collapse many predicted.
For a team that likes to play expansive and attractive football, they were prone to significant blackouts this term and will need to cut those out if they want to make progress. With just 10 points picked up in 10 domestic fixtures, they are sitting 13th in the standings. They have the second-worst attack in the league and, despite being in front of their fans, we don’t expect them to pull off the upset against Inter Milan.
The Viola completed back-to-back victories over Hearts in the Europa Conference League, but they have won just two domestic games. Joining long-term absentee Gaetano Castrovilli on the sidelines again, Fiorentina winger Riccardo Sottil is set to miss out on Saturday while Sofyan Amrabat will return to the starting lineup after serving his suspension.

Inter Milan: Great Run of Form
Often unable to sustain early momentum, no team has conceded more goals in the second half of Serie A matches this term. With two domestic wins in a row, the task for Inter Milan will be to maintain the pressure on the top spots and add three more points to their season tally.
Inter Milan is just one win away from booking their place in the knockout phase of the Champions League following their 2-2 draw with Barcelona last week. Already eight points behind league leaders Napoli, Inter cannot afford to drop more points and we expect them to enter this clash with an all-out mentality.
Coach Simone Inzaghi was on the brink as his side slumped to a series of deflating defeats in Serie A, but he found redemption in the Champions League. The calls for Inzaghi’s dismissal diminished as the Nerazzurri emerged unbeaten from an eventful doubleheader against Barca.

Fiorentina vs Inter Head-to-Head
Inter has the upper hand on Fiorentina, going unbeaten in their last 12 mutual encounters across all competitions. They won three of their last five head-to-head between the two sides, scoring at least two goals on each occasion. Fiorentina’s last victory against Inter came in 2017 in front of their fans. Three of the last five games between the two clubs produced at least three goals while both teams managed to find the back of the net on four occasions.
